IMD Weather Alert: The Indian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ued a severe cold alert for nine states today. Severe cold is expected across Delhi-NCR, Uttar Pradesh, Rajasthan, and Himachal Pradesh. According to the IMD, temperatures are expected to drop further today, and dense fog may also cause problems for residents. The Meteorological Department stated that dense to very dense fog may prevail in some areas of Punjab, Haryana, Chandigarh, and Uttar Pradesh during the morning and night.

The Meteorological Department has also issued an alert for heavy rain in five states. Furthermore, a cold wave is expected in 19 cities across North India, increasing the likelihood of further cold.

Rain will occur in these five states.

The IMD has issued a severe cold alert for Delhi, Uttar Pradesh,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and, Rajasthan, Bihar, Punjab, Haryana, and Chandigarh. Heavy rain and thunderstorm alerts have been issued for Rajasthan, Himachal Pradesh, Punjab, Jammu and Kashmir, and Ladakh. These states are expected to experience heavy rain and wind speeds of 30 to 40 kilometers per hour.

According to the Meteorological Department, rain is expected in Rajasthan on January 31st, while rain is forecast for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and, Jammu and Kashmir, and Ladakh on February 1st.

Fog warning from Bihar to Rajasthan

According to the Meteorological Department, visibility may be reduced due to fog and dense mist in Himachal Pradesh, Uttarakhand, Rajasthan, and Bihar. Meanwhile, Central India may see some relief with a gradual increase in minimum temperatures by two to three degrees Celsius over the next 24 hours. The IMD has identified a new western disturbance, currently present as a cyclonic circulation over northeastern Iran (IRAN).

Today’s Weather in Delhi-NCR

Due to a significant change in the weather in Delhi, the minimum temperature has dropped by about 6 degrees Celsius. Dense fog in the morning and late night has significantly reduced visibility, affecting road and rail traffic. The India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ued an alert for dense fog in the NCR on January 30th. The maximum temperature today is expected to be 19 degrees Celsius and the minimum temperature is expected to be 8 degrees Celsius.

Temperature Drop Warning

In its latest report, the IMD has stated that the maximum temperature on January 31st is expected to be around 20 degrees Celsius and the minimum temperature is expected to be 7 degrees Celsius. Meanwhile, on February 1st, rain accompanied by thunderstorms, lightning, and strong winds with speeds of 30 to 40 kilometers per hour are expected from morning to night.

How will the weather be in Uttar Pradesh today?

Due to rain in some places in UP, there has been a significant change in the weather. The cold has increased in the morning and evening. IMD has warned of strong winds in many cities including the capital of Uttar Pradesh, Lucknow, which may increase the cold further. According to IMD, moderate fog is expected in Lucknow and its surrounding cities this morning. It will be sunny during the day, but a drop in temperature can be recorded at night. According to the Meteorological Department, fog is expected in 15 districts of Uttar Pradesh.

How will the weather be in Uttarakhand

Fog may be felt in many areas of Uttarakhand this morning. According to the Meteorological Department, dense fog is likely to cover five cities in the state. A yellow fog alert has been issued for Haridwar and Udham Singh Nagar.

In addition, light fog is expected in parts of Dehradun, Pauri, Nainital, and Champawat in the morning. Meanwhile, the International Meteorological Department (IMD) has issued an avalanche warning for four mountainous districts: Uttarkashi, Chamoli, Rudraprayag, and Pithoragarh, advising people to remain vigilant.
